Yerba Mansa is a medicinal plant that has been used for centuries for therapeutic purposes. It is valued for its anti-inflammatory, antiseptic, and analgesic properties. However, there are various synonyms for Yerba Mansa, which can be confusing for those who are unfamiliar with the plant. Some of the common names for Yerba Mansa include Lizard Tail, Swamp Root, and Anemopsis Californica. Other names include Ditch Weed, Sarsaparilla, and Yellow Root. These synonyms reflect the plant's diverse qualities and uses, making it an important part of traditional medicine in various cultures across the globe.
